Gorillaz artist and Tank Girl co-creator Jamie Hewlett has announced his first exhibition.

The Suggestionists will be exhibited at London’s Saatchi Gallery from November 18 until December 2.

The show is the first time Hewlett has exhibited his work. According to a press release, the exhibition will present “three brand new bodies of work” by the artist. The three stages of the exhibition are titled ‘Tarot’, ‘Honey’ and ‘Pines’.

‘Tarot’ is inspired by Tarot cards and the director Alejandro Jodorowsky whilst ‘Honey’ explores “the deliciously sleazy ambiance of an adult cinema lobby.” The third section, ‘Pines’, will collect large-scale “extraordinarily detailed illustrations of trees” encountered by Hewlett in the south of France.
